Abstract
The disclosure relates to use of a triple formulation comprising a histone deacytlase, a cyclodextrin and polyethylene glycol or propylene glycol, and in the treatment and management of chronic pain.

A method of treating chronic pain in a subject in need thereof, the method comprising administering to the subject a composition comprising (i) a histone deacetylase (HDAC) inhibitor, (ii) a cyclodextrin or salt thereof, and (iii) polyethylene glycol (PEG) or propylene glycol, wherein the composition is provided in a therapeutically effective amount to treat the chronic pain.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the HDAC inhibitor is vorinostat.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the cyclodextrin is 2-hydroxypropyl-b-cyclodextrin (HPBCD).
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the polyethylene glycol (PEG) or propylene glycol is polyethylene glycol.
5 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the composition comprises a molar ratio of HDAC inhibitor:cyclodextrin:PEG of about 1-100:1-1000:1-1000.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the HDAC inhibitor is present in an administration amount of about 0.1-500 mg/kg, cyclodextrin is present in an administration amount of about 1000-40,000 mg/kg, and the PEG is present in an amount of about 30-60% composition by weight.
7 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the HDAC inhibitor is vorinostat at an administration amount of about 50 mg/kg, the cyclodextrin is HPBCD at an administration amount of at about 2000 mg/kg, and PEG is about 40-50% composition by weight.
